After back to back losing months, the Wolves rebounded in June and posted a winning record. The Wolves went 16-11 for the month and despite having a losing record still for the season, are within shouting distance of the wild card race at the moment. An 8-1 record in the division in June also helped propel the club into 3rd place now in the Heartland but it's going to take some more great play to catch Yellow Springs who have distanced themselves considerably from most of the division. Taking 2 of 3 from the Nine to close the month helped some, but it's going to take good play by Madison and some bad play from the Nine to trim the 12 game deficit the Wolves face in the division heading into July.

While pitching is still dismal, the Wolves offense found their groove in June and and have climbed to 2nd in the Johnson League in runs scored. The team also has a positive run differential for the first time all season despite the fact the team has allowed the 2nd most runs in the JL.

Hitter of the Month
Image
Andrew Torres
The second year player was in a bit of a sophomore slump before June but he got clicking in June. Torres hit .382/.419/.544 for the month with 3 homeruns and 15 runs batted in. Surprisingly he scored the fewest runs he had all season and only had 2 doubles but he cut his strikeout total in half from May to June and the club now hopes to see the 2nd year OF take off and helped boost the middle of the order behind Jon Mick.

Pitcher of the Month
Image
Hector Diaz
Another pitching honor to a reliever. But let's be honest, does Madison have specified roles for anyone these days? In June, Diaz pitched in 13.2 innings over the course of 10 games and went 3-0 with a save. He did walk a high number for the month with 5 which gives him 6 on the year but he also struck out a monthly best 14 and has 35 now on the season. The Wolves also chose to re-up Diaz's contract by giving him another 2 years at $1.9 million. Diaz has been a solid staple as a Wolves reliever over the last 7 seasons as he continuously eats up well over 70 innings a year.
